A facilities manager responsible for the day-to-day operation, maintenance, and compliance of one or more buildings — commercial office, retail, healthcare, education, or mixed-use — either in-house or at an outsourced FM provider serving multiple corporate clients. Manages hard services (HVAC, electrical, life safety, fabric) and soft services (cleaning, security, front-of-house), contractor relationships, statutory compliance, and occupant service requests.
Also for:Facilities directors overseeing a multi-site portfolio; building managers at a single large asset; workplace/estates managers in the public sector.
